Transaction 95695656c9537393d090fdeefcd37b5e052bc70cce8ce9ee2fbca69019ab1611

1 Input
2 Outputs
  • 95695656c9537393d090fdeefcd37b5e052bc70cce8ce9ee2fbca69019ab1611:0
  • value  193237
    address  3ENFiBWMeQAHzdCcJWhLdr76aJg1LYJCj3
  • 95695656c9537393d090fdeefcd37b5e052bc70cce8ce9ee2fbca69019ab1611:1
  • value  319744
    address  18eEy62MoZxGGmPJVHLrsEePr2yKynwt78